January
2003, Prince of Qin won the award of Best Chinese
Game of 2002 by POPSOFT.
--------------------------------------------------------------------------------
December 2002, Prince of Qin was chosen as one
of their favourite games of 2002 by RPG Codex.
--------------------------------------------------------------------------------
June 2002, Prince of Qin received a score of
90% from POPSOFT.
--------------------------------------------------------------------------------
May 2001, after "Fate of the
Dragon" (Japanese Version) was released,
it sequentially became the NO.1 PCGAME Selling
List for two weeks.
--------------------------------------------------------------------------------
May 2001, "Fate of the Dragon" was
ranked in the TOP100 Game Ranking List. It was
the first China-made game to enter this list.
--------------------------------------------------------------------------------
March 2001, "Fate of the Dragon"
(English Version) was highly evaluated by the
overseas media. PC Gamplay and Strategy Player
had given scores of 80% and 87%respectively.
--------------------------------------------------------------------------------
March 2001, "Fate of the Dragon" (English
Version) was acclaimed by PCGAMER "Game of
Distinction", and received a high score of
86%.
--------------------------------------------------------------------------------
March 2001, "Fate of the Dragon" was
judged as a Five-Star game by customers of AMAZON.COM.
--------------------------------------------------------------------------------
2001, in an interview with a computer magazine,
Object Software has a high evaluation.
--------------------------------------------------------------------------------
2001, "Fate of the Dragon" was honored
with "2000 Best 10 Software of China".
--------------------------------------------------------------------------------
January 2001, after "Fate of the Dragon"
was released for two weeks, it was ranked as No.
1 on China-made Game Ranking List.
--------------------------------------------------------------------------------
In 1999, Metal Knight was released on the U.S.
market by Global Village, Inc.
--------------------------------------------------------------------------------
1998, "Metal Knight" was licensed for
sale in Taiwan and Hong Kong and was ranked by
"Game World" in Taiwan as a 4 star game.
--------------------------------------------------------------------------------
1998, "Metal Knight" became the only
China developed game to rank for several months
in the Top of the TOP TEN of PopSoft, the leading
PC gaming magazine in Mainland China.
--------------------------------------------------------------------------------
April 1996, "Hooves of Thunder" received
an 82% rating from PC Gamer in the U.S..
--------------------------------------------------------------------------------
January 1996, "Hooves of Thunder",
developed by Object Software, was released by
Microleague on the U.S. market. It was the first
computer game developed in Mainland China ever
to be released on the U.S. market.
